Job Description
The Senior Analyst of Franchise Strategy position is a unique, critical, and highly visible role at Activision.

This position plays a key, active role on a high caliber team driving the Business Unit's strategy for Call of Duty and other franchises. The successful candidate will support the team's effort in formulating title and franchise strategy, ensuring that the business is identifying opportunities and delivering against key strategic priorities. The successful candidate is an independent, analytical, and intellectually curious individual who can structure analyses and strategies and articulate findings to wide range of business stakeholders, including senior leadership, throughout the organization.

The successful candidate's respon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:

Business Unit Strategy
• Work with game studios and central functions to frame Activision and franchise strategy, outline key initiatives, and analyze financial plans
• Support our expansion in existing and new segments, including analytical initiatives such as go-to-market strategy for existing business and market entry options for new businesses
• Drive tracking and coordination of key priorities and initiatives resulting from conversations with a wide range of stakeholders, including senior leadership

Strategic Projects
• Drive strategy, organization, and operations-related projects end-to-end: define the problem, develop a hypothesis, structure the analysis, collect the necessary data, and communicate findings succinctly and thoughtfully
• Use industry trends and market forecasts in gaming across all relevant platforms and business models to develop implications for Activision and our game franchises
• Operate company databases with relevant internal data, market research, and industry estimates to build analyses that support strategic projects
Organizational Transformation
• Ensure organization is optimized to deliver against strategic priorities by analyzing game studio resourcing capacities and central team structures

Project & Stakeholder Management
• Partner with game franchises and other functional stakeholders on projects, providing strategic framing and analytical support, to better inform decision making
• Prepare presentations and provide analyses and recommendations
• Develop a deep understanding of how our game franchises operate, the markets they play in, their strategic priorities and potential opportunities

Player Profile

The Ideal Candidate Will Have
• BA or BS (pre-MBA) with 2+ years of work experience, ideally with some combination of experience in management consulting, investment banking, private equity, and/or corporate development and strategy at a leading media or technology company.
• Exceptional quantitative skills and financial acumen
• Advanced proficiency with analytical tools such as Microsoft Excel and in synthesizing data for an executive audience
• Persuasive communication skills, both written and verbal, particularly the ability to develop coherent arguments and present them concisely to a range of stakeholders
• Interest and passion for interactive entertainment and technology with the ability to learn complex industry topics quickly
